April 13, 2020. Igbimo Apapo Yoruba L’agbaye Easter Monday Message: Embrace Omoluabi Ethos. I send you special solidarity greetings of peace and love from Mexico and America as we join the call of His Majesty, Aare Oladotun Hassan (Esq), President, Igbimo Apapo Yoruba L’agbaye; lead body of the Yoruba Council of Youths Worldwide and the Yoruba Council of Women Worldwide, along with all affiliated groups globally, in same vein we grert all the great sons and daughters of Oduduwa in Yoruba Land, and by extension all of Nigeria, Mexico and America to the global community. 

We appreciate and support His Majesty’s message of achieving positive change in humanity, starting today through the consciousness of having an internal transformation on the pathway of the great man and leader: Chief Obafemi Awolowo.

Similarly, let us be the true virtuous ambassadors in unity and consistency with the teachings of a true Omoluabi, in order to help transform our countries and contribute to the betterment of all humanity.

From here we exhort and implore you to follow His Majesty’s call and we congratulate all the Christians in the world who continue celebrating Easter today.

Ajuwase ooo !! “Peace, Love and Interreligious Unity.” 

Happy Easter.
